У свеце праграмавання час з'яўляецца самым каштоўным рэсурсам. Кожны дзень распрацоўшчыкі шукаюць новыя спосабы павышэння прадукцыйнасці і аўтаматызацыі руцінных задач. Нашы онлайн-генератары праграмавання прыходзяць на дапамогу, дапамагаючы ствараць код, сцэнарыі і іншыя важныя элементы распрацоўкі без неабходнасці пісаць іх уручную.
Калі гаворка ідзе пра скарачэнне аб'ёму працы, гэтыя онлайн-генератары - лепшыя сябры праграміста. Але яны не толькі эканомяць час - яны таксама наладжвальныя, што азначае, што, хоць вам не трэба пачынаць з нуля, вы ўсё яшчэ можаце зрабіць згенераваны код сваім уласным.
Тыпы онлайн-генератараў праграмавання
Ёсць шмат тыпаў онлайн-генератараў, кожны з якіх вырашае пэўныя задачы для распрацоўшчыкаў. Давайце разгледзім самыя папулярныя з іх:
Генератары кода
Генератары кода, магчыма, з'яўляюцца самай папулярнай катэгорыяй для праграмістаў. Яны дапамагаюць ствараць код для розных моў праграмавання. Напрыклад:
Генератар кода Python можа генераваць асноўныя фрагменты кода, такія як структуры класаў, функцыі і цыклы, эканомячы ваш час.
Генератар кода JavaScript будзе ствараць шаблоны для дынамічных вэб-старонак, спрашчаючы працэс распрацоўкі інтэрфейсаў.
Генератар SQL-запытаў аўтаматычна фарміруе запыты для працы з базамі дадзеных, выключаючы неабходнасць пісаць іх уручную.
Генератары вэб-распрацоўкі
Для вэб-распрацоўшчыкаў існуюць спецыялізаваныя генератары для стварэння кода HTML, CSS і JavaScript. Яны дазваляюць хутка генераваць структуры старонак, стылі і сцэнарыі. Напрыклад:
Генератар кода HTML дапамагае хутка ствараць асноўную структуру вэб-старонкі з неабходнымі тэгамі.
Генератар стыляў CSS дазваляе ствараць стылі для элементаў старонкі, такіх як дызайн кнопак, шрыфты і фонавыя малюнкі.
Генератары рэгулярных выразаў
Рэгулярныя выразы (regex) - гэта магутны інструмент для апрацоўкі тэксту. Аднак для пачаткоўцаў яны могуць быць складанымі, і многія распрацоўшчыкі аддаюць перавагу выкарыстанню генератараў рэгулярных выразаў для спрашчэння працэсу. Гэтыя генератары дазваляюць ствараць складаныя ўзоры для пошуку і замены тэксту без неабходнасці ўручную разумець сінтаксіс рэгулярных выразаў.
Генератары дакументацыі
Дакументацыя з'яўляецца неад'емнай часткай любога праекта, а генератары дакументацыі значна спрашчаюць гэты працэс. Яны аўтаматычна генеруюць тэкставую дакументацыю, уключаючы апісанні класаў, метадаў і функцый, дазваляючы распрацоўшчыкам эканоміць час на падрыхтоўцы справаздач і дакументацыі.
Генератары дыяграм UML
Дыяграмы UML выкарыстоўваюцца для візуалізацыі структуры і працэсаў сістэмы. Генератары дыяграм UML дазваляюць аўтаматычна ствараць такія дыяграмы, выкарыстоўваючы існуючыя мадэлі дадзеных і архітэктуру праекта.
Генератары парсераў
Парсеры неабходныя для здабычы дадзеных з розных крыніц, такіх як вэб-старонкі або файлы. Генератары парсераў аўтаматычна ствараюць код, які можа аналізаваць дадзеныя і здабываць інфармацыю ў патрэбным фармаце.